Gold is a precious metal that has been used as a store of value and a medium of exchange for centuries. Today, gold is still seen as a safe haven asset, and many investors choose to add gold to their portfolios as a way to protect against inflation and market volatility.

There are many different ways to buy gold, but one of the most popular is to buy gold ounces. Gold ounces are a standardized unit of weight, and they are typically sold in the form of coins or bars. Buying gold ounces is a relatively simple process, and it can be done through a variety of channels, including online dealers, bullion dealers, and banks.

There are several benefits to buying gold ounces. First, gold is a tangible asset that can be easily stored and transported. Second, gold is a relatively stable investment, and it has a long history of holding its value over time. Third, gold is a globally recognized currency, and it can be easily sold or traded in any country.

2. Storage

Storing gold ounces is an important part of the process of buying gold ounces. Gold is a valuable asset, and it is important to take steps to protect it from theft and loss. There are a variety of different storage options available, and the best option for you will depend on your individual needs and circumstances.

  • Safe Deposit Boxes

    Safe deposit boxes are a popular option for storing gold ounces. They are typically located in banks or other secure locations, and they offer a high level of security. However, safe deposit boxes can be expensive, and they may not be accessible 24/7.

  • Home Safes

    Home safes are another option for storing gold ounces. They are less expensive than safe deposit boxes, and they offer the convenience of storing your gold at home. However, home safes may not be as secure as safe deposit boxes, and they may be more susceptible to theft.

  • Safety Deposit Boxes at Private Companies

    Safety deposit boxes at private companies are a third option for storing gold ounces. They offer a similar level of security to safe deposit boxes at banks, but they may be more expensive. However, private companies may offer more flexible access to your gold than banks.

  • Other Storage Options

    There are a variety of other storage options available for gold ounces, including bullion dealers, precious metals storage companies, and even your own home. The best option for you will depend on your individual needs and circumstances.

It is important to remember that no storage option is completely foolproof. However, by taking steps to store your gold ounces in a safe and secure location, you can reduce the risk of theft and loss.

4. Taxes

When considering how to buy gold ounces, it is important to be aware of the potential tax implications. The type of tax and the amount of tax you will owe will vary depending on your location and the type of gold product you purchase.

  • Sales Tax

    Sales tax is a tax that is imposed on the sale of goods and services. In some jurisdictions, sales tax may be applicable to the purchase of gold ounces. The amount of sales tax you will owe will vary depending on the sales tax rate in your jurisdiction.

  • Capital Gains Tax

    Capital gains tax is a tax that is imposed on the profit you make when you sell an asset. In some jurisdictions, capital gains tax may be applicable to the sale of gold ounces. The amount of capital gains tax you will owe will vary depending on the capital gains tax rate in your jurisdiction and the amount of profit you make on the sale of your gold ounces.

  • Other Taxes

    In addition to sales tax and capital gains tax, there may be other taxes that are applicable to the purchase or sale of gold ounces in your jurisdiction. These taxes may include import duties, export duties, or value-added tax (VAT). It is important to be aware of all of the taxes that may be applicable to the purchase or sale of gold ounces in your jurisdiction before you make a purchase or sale.

By being aware of the potential tax implications of buying and selling gold ounces, you can make informed decisions about how to structure your transactions to minimize your tax liability.
